Job Duties
- Capture existing conditions using 3D laser scanning, structure inspection, GPS, laser and hand measurement, 360-degree photography, plan notation, and HD photography
- Review and manage project scope to meet client goals
- Prepare travel arrangements and equipment for projects
- Meet with clients to review project and establish expectations
- Document project progress and communicate with team for clarity and task redirection
- Manage and document pictures and video scans in accordance with project scope
- Review recordings to ensure accuracy for office processing
